I nearly spoke too soon with the gallant East pushing Cleveland all the way before just withering on their run at the very end and the Crawfs almost making a meal of things in the FC American before locking the division down with a few games to spare.
Batting titles to Dave Parker and Cristobal Torriente. The battle for MVP honours this year between Cristo and John Beckwith, who paces the league with 42 home runs, should be a beauty. Leon Durham's 130 RBI are the most this season, as are Jose Reyes' 48 SB.
Barney Morris (23) and Carlos Zambrano (21) are the only 20-game winners for 1983, while Big Z also posts the league's low ERA with 2.44. Pedro Martinez is the King of K with 285, while Jack Miles and Manuel Godinez tie for the most Saves with 38.
No new season records are set this time around.
Eric Chavez is the latest EL player to reach the 400-HR plateau for his career.
The Elite Giants lose Bill Byrd for the remainder in mid-September to shoulder inflammation.
200 career Wins for Louis Dula of the BYs.
The Crawfords will have to navigate the postseason without Juan Pizarro after he stretches an elbow ligament and is done for the year.
On the same day they clinch the FC National, the Cuban Stars West also find out they’ll have to travel the rest of the journey without gun rookie Jose Fernandez, lost for the remainder to a hamstring strain.
Pittsburgh’s Roberto Alomar hits for the cycle against the Red Sox.
